The Financial Systems team provides technology expertise to the finance department and is responsible for SAP, HANA, and connected 3rd party systems at Booking. We want to change the way people work with SAP, by building a finance application platform that supports simplification of business processes, and empowers the finance community with better financial insights.

We run our SAP environment on HANA and in February 2016 we migrated to Simple Finance. In 2019 we started our journey to S4 HANA with Central Finance.
